> Are you sure your routing is correct, sounds a bit odd that by setting an
> interface you are not using performance improves.
>
> If need be add an entry to the clients bp.conf "REQUIRED_INTERFACE =
> $interface"

>> Use this command to test disk performance on Unix.
>> /usr/openv/netbackup/bin/bpbkar -nocont DIRECTORY > /dev/null
